#58cdfe h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#58cdfe is composed of 34.5% red, 80.4%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.4%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 197.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 67.1%. #58cdfe color hex could be obtained by blending #b0ffff with #009bfd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

● #58cdfe color description : Soft blue.
The hexadecimal color #58cdfe has RGB values of R:88, G:205,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 5819902.
